Historical Context


Historically, glass-making dates back to ancient civilizations where artisans crafted glass for decorative and functional purposes. However, the process was labor-intensive and costly. It wasn’t until the Industrial Revolution that glass production began to modernize, leveraging technology and innovation to meet the growing demands of a rapidly industrializing society. With advancements in techniques and machinery, glass became more accessible, leading to its widespread use in numerous applications.


The Role of Glass Suppliers


Glass suppliers play a crucial role in this supply chain, acting as the bridge between manufacturers and end-users. Their primary function is to produce, stock, and distribute a wide variety of glass products, including flat glass, container glass, and specialty glass. Each type serves different industries with specific needs. For instance, flat glass is predominant in architecture and automotive sectors, while specialty glass finds its niche in high-tech applications such as telecommunications and medical devices.


Innovations in Glass Manufacturing


One of the most exciting aspects of the glass industry is the continuous innovation that suppliers must embrace to stay competitive. Sustainable manufacturing practices have become a priority, driven by both regulatory pressures and consumer preference for eco-friendly products. Glass suppliers are investing in technologies that increase energy efficiency, reduce waste, and promote recycling. For example, the introduction of low-emissivity (low-E) glass has transformed the construction industry by improving energy efficiency in buildings, thus reducing heating and cooling costs.


Furthermore, the advent of smart glass technologies is revolutionizing various sectors. Suppliers are now offering glass that can change properties — such as opacity and color — in response to environmental conditions. This innovation not only enhances functionality but also contributes to energy conservation and aesthetic appeal in architectural designs.

Challenges Faced by Glass Suppliers


Despite the many advancements and opportunities, glass suppliers encounter several challenges. The volatility of raw material prices, particularly silica sand, and soda ash, can significantly impact production costs. Additionally, the global supply chain has become more complex, with geopolitical tensions and trade policies influencing the availability of materials and the flow of goods. Suppliers must navigate these challenges while ensuring they maintain the quality and timely delivery of their products.
